Typical Die Casting Flaws and How to Avoid Them
Numerous challenges can arise during the die moulding process, resulting in defects that impact part integrity. Some typical defects include short fillings, which are incomplete parts due to insufficient material flow; sink indentations, caused by shrinkage during cooling; and weld seams , which are visible where material flows meet. Furthermore, porosity, surface imperfections , and dimensional discrepancies are also frequently observed . To avoid these problems, careful attention to several factors is essential . This includes precise die design and maintenance, correct process parameters (such as injection intensity and temperature), appropriate material selection, and diligent process control. A proactive approach incorporating these measures can significantly lower the occurrence of die moulding defects and ensure consistent, high- standard production.

Optimizing Die Mould Cooling for Improved Efficiency
Effective temperature reduction systems are critical for enhancing die tooling performance and reducing cycle more info durations. Poor chill can cause to deformation, dimensional errors, and greater stress within the substance. Therefore, optimizing the chill network – analyzing factors such as channel plan, movement rates, and liquid readings – is crucial. Techniques like incorporating conformal chill ducts, employing modern fluid varieties, and utilizing analysis tools can substantially boost efficiency and reduce operational costs.
